Use these troubleshooting tips to help diagnose possible Agent Interoperability issues.

  • Microsoft Copilot Studio - sending instructions: Sometimes, when you use Microsoft Copilot Studio, your instructions might not send successfully. Do not worry, just try sending the instruction again. Conversely, you might see a Send failed message: Retry, even though the instruction was actually sent successfully and is being processsed. You should wait 20 to 30 seconds.
  • Tool not showing in the client: Make sure the tool is listed under Inbound tools and the MCP client is connected to the correct endpoint or environment.
  • Bot runs but no output: Check the input mapping and variable names in the bot. Add clear input and return documentation in the tool description.
  • Permission errors: Make sure the Control Room service account used by the MCP server can access the repository items and any connected apps (such as, Salesforce).
  • Performance issues: Start with smaller data scopes, log key checkpoints, and make sure bot runners are available.
